
Market Overview
The global energy landscape is witnessing a significant shift as major players diversify their portfolios towards sustainable solutions, a trend underscored by the recent $1 billion deal for fusion power. This groundbreaking agreement, involving a prominent Italian oil giant and a Virginia-based facility, marks a pivotal moment, signaling growing confidence in advanced energy technologies. It represents one of the largest commitments to commercial fusion energy to date, potentially reshaping perceptions of future power generation. This strategic move highlights the increasing pressure on traditional energy companies to embrace decarbonization and invest in long-term, clean energy sources to meet evolving market demands and environmental mandates.
